As nouns, Vanessa virginiensis is a hyponym of nymphalid butterfly; that is, Vanessa virginiensis is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than nymphalid butterfly:
  • nymphalid butterfly: medium to large butterflies found worldwide typically having brightly colored wings and much-reduced nonfunctional forelegs carried folded on the breast
  • Vanessa virginiensis: American butterfly having dark brown wings with white and golden orange spots
